Output 063c09449fdc1a4e9a1c7d66f1cf90acde8f84efb2814b07d03468d5bb9db59e:1

value
608586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61a751ce2c062dbead464bc828756e6324b5e779 OP_EQUAL
address
3AbMuiaG4WsCS8ipsYtdka2UoAhu4exAfX
transaction
063c09449fdc1a4e9a1c7d66f1cf90acde8f84efb2814b07d03468d5bb9db59e
spent
true